Annotation: This one-of-a-kind resource describes today's public safety communication requirements and radio systems from a technical perspective, and shows you how communication systems are evolving to meet the growing demands of multimedia wireless applications. It covers leading-edge technologies being utilized worldwide, including the European standard TETRA (Terrestrial Trunked Radio) -- a digital communication technology used to support the needs of emergency services.

With the increasing need for more effective and efficient responses to man-made and natural public safety threats, the necessity for improved private mobile and commercial wireless digital communication systems has become apparent. This one-of-a-kind resource describes today's public safety communication requirements and radio systems from a technical perspective, and explains how communication systems are evolving to meet the growing demands of multimedia wireless applications.
